Great posts, Keith and Dave. This is an issue at which I part company with many of my more politically conservative friends. Having traveled a bit in Central America (6 trips to Guatemala, 2 to Honduras, once in Costa Rica), I've seen first-hand the grinding poverty and daily violence that people of all ages are trying to escape as they flee northward to the U.S. I've handed out food to people who live and scavenge rotting food in the city garbage dump in Tegucigalpa, Honduras. I've seen the women who live in that garbage dump who prostitute themselves to any takers for the equivalent of 15 cents, which is the amount they'd receive from collecting and selling plastic bottles for one day. Honduras has the highest per capita murder rate in the world; who wouldn't want to escape that?

Certainly the U.S. cannot be blamed for everything bad in Central America, but we need to be willing to acknowledge and accept the blame for our part in the mess. For a deeper understanding of how U.S. foreign policy has initiated and/or perpetuated some of the chaos in Central America, I recommend the book "Bitter Fruit" by Schlesinger, which gives extensive history of the U.S.-backed coup in Guatemala during the Eisenhower administration, and traces how that event continues to have repercussions to this day.

For a human face on the immigration crisis, try Sonia Nazario's "Enrique's Journey," which traces the harrowing true journey of a Honduran teenage boy who makes his way northward to the U.S. to try and find his mother who is living in the U.S.

As Christians, we ought to be asking big and spiritually-probing questions--the answers to which frequently cut across the grain of party politics. When I stand before my Lord on the day of judgment, I seriously doubt that He is going to ask me, "What did you do to keep people from coming illegally into your country?" I do suspect, however, that He will ask me, "How did you treat those people once they got to your country?"

I've been in Honduras and Guatemala, and in fact, spent a week in San Pedro Sula, Honduras about 15 years ago. The poverty was shocking. Since then, the gang violence has escalated out of control. I'm not sure whether that's due to US foreign policy, or just the decline of a culture over-run by corruption and poverty, but the fact that a number of American corporations extract significant wealth out of Honduras, and profit from the cheap labor which results from the poverty and deprivation, probably contributes to its continuing. Kids don't get an education because they work, which keeps the cycle going.

I find the protests, mostly by political and religious conservatives, to be quite hypocritical. I consider it a foundational American principle, one of those formational philosophies that are attributed to the strong Christian influence in the founding of this country, that is expressed in the inscription on the Statue of Liberty, "Give me your tired, your poor, your huddled masses yearning to be free..." For those who are lip flapping about "getting our country back", filing a lawsuit against the President focused on his immigration policy that reflects this foundational principle is idiocy. The "legal" pathway to entry into this country is a catacomb of onerous regulations and rules, designed to filter out the "tired and poor" and makes it virtually impossible for Central Americans and Mexicans to enter the country legally. Desperate people do desperate things, and the lack of humanity that is being exhibited now against the children of people desperate for freedom and a real life is appalling, as is the ignorance of the protestors of this country's history, and its principles. Prosperous Americans are doing this because they love money and want to make sure that no one else competes for their share of it. I thought the love of money was the root of all evil, and greed was a sin. That looks like denial of Biblical truth to me.

I am glad to see that there are some Christians who recognize this for what it is, and have stepped up to provide the food, clothing, housing, and other assistance that is necessary to care for the kids and refugees while their fate is in the hands of horses' rear ends like John Boehner.
